                            H.B. No. 791


 AN ACT
 relating to the definition of volunteer fire department for
 purposes of certain motor fuel tax exemptions.
 B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S:
 SECTION 1.  Section 162.001, Tax Code, is amended by adding
 Subdivision (63) to read as follows:
 (63)  "Volunteer fire department" means a fire
 department operated by its members, including a part-paid fire
 department composed of at least 50 percent volunteer firefighters,
 that is operated on a not-for-profit basis, including a department
 that is exempt from federal income tax under Section 501(a),
 Internal Revenue Code of 1986, by being listed as an exempt
 organization in Section 501(c)(3) or (4) of that code.
 SECTION 2.  The change in law made by this Act does not
 affect tax liability accruing before the effective date of this
 Act. That liability continues in effect as if this Act had not been
 enacted, and the former law is continued in effect for the
 collection of taxes due and for civil and criminal enforcement of
 the liability for those taxes.
 SECTION 3.  This Act takes effect immediately if it receives
 a vote of two-thirds of all the members elected to each house, as
 provided by Section 39, Article III, Texas Constitution.  If this
 Act does not receive the vote necessary for immediate effect, this
 Act takes effect September 1, 2019.

 I certify that H.B. No. 791 was passed by the House on April
 16, 2019, by the following vote:  Yeas 140, Nays 2, 1 present, not
 voting.
 ______________________________
 Chief Clerk of the House
 I certify that H.B. No. 791 was passed by the Senate on May
 10, 2019, by the following vote:  Yeas 31, Nays 0.
